Oakey Beef Exports has a new general manager after Pat Gleeson stepped down from the role.
Parent company NH Foods Australia has issued a statement confirming that Mr Gleeson resigned last week and announcing Grant Coleman as his replacement.
"NH Foods Australia thanks Pat for his contribution over the last 25 years to the success of the Oakey Beef Exports production plant and to the NH Foods Australia Group," it read.
"Pat has also been an unwavering supporter of the Australian beef industry in general and has worked tirelessly to promote the local region of Oakey, where the plant is based.
"We wish him well in his future endeavours."
Mr Coleman was already a member of the senior leadership team at NH Foods Australia, most recently in the position of general manager of Wingham Beef Exports on the mid-north coast of NSW.
He brings a wealth of experience to Oakey Beef Exports having overseen a number of engineering projects and brand strategies at Wingham Beef.
Mr Coleman took on his new role from Monday.
With Mr Coleman taking on the general manager role, Chris Black will step up as acting general manager at Wingham Beef Exports, having been part of the Wingham Beef team for 25 years.
His most recent role was as administration manager.
